jQuery是一種JavaScript框架,可以幫助開發人員快速編寫JavaScript代碼。其中,滾輪事件是jQuery中非常常見的一種事件,它可以捕捉到用戶在鼠標滾輪上滾動時發生的事件。
//監聽滾輪事件 $(window).on('mousewheel DOMMouseScroll', function(e){ var delta = e.originalEvent.wheelDelta || -e.originalEvent.detail; if(delta > 0){ //向上滾動 }else{ //向下滾動 } });
以上是jQuery監聽滾輪事件的代碼,其中通過on()方法綁定了'mousewheel'和'DOMMouseScroll'這兩種事件,分別對應不同的瀏覽器。然后通過e.originalEvent.wheelDelta 和 -e.originalEvent.detail 獲取鼠標滾動的數值,如果數值大于0,則用戶向上滾動鼠標滾輪;反之,則用戶向下滾動。
使用jQuery監聽滾輪事件可以方便地制作滾動頁面、圖片放大縮小、下拉列表、滾動菜單等交互效果。同時,這也有助于提升用戶體驗,讓網站更具活力。